Web19 feb. 2024 · In performance calculations, airliner manufacturers use a density of jet fuel around 6.7 lb/USgal or 0.8 kg/l. So if we take your figure of 320,000 litres (it's a bit … Web13 aug. 2007 · To be more precise, it´s the density of the fuel in comparison to the density of fresh water which has a S.G. of 1:1. 1 litre of fresh water will weigh 1 Kilo whereas 1 litre of Jet A will weigh approx. 0.80 Kilos per litre. Conversely, 1 imperial gallon of fresh water will weigh 10 lbs while 1 Imperial gallon of Jet A will weigh around 8.0 ... WebJP-8, or JP8 (for "Jet Propellant 8") is a jet fuel, specified and used widely by the US military.It is specified by MIL-DTL-83133 and British Defence Standard 91-87, and similar to commercial aviation's Jet A-1, but with the addition of corrosion inhibitor and anti-icing additives.. WebAs a rule of thumb, one gallon of diesel fuel weighs 7-7.1 pounds. The density of the most common (D2 or #2) diesel fuel is 0.85 g/ml, which converts to 7.1 pounds per gallon. JP-5 is a complex mixture of hydrocarbons, containing alkanes, naphthenes, and aromatic hydrocarbons that weighs 6.8 pounds per U.S. gallon (0.81 kg/L) and has a high flash point (min. 60 °C or 140 °F).
